Step 1: Assessment and Containment
We’ll arrive at your property quickly, equipped with the necessary gear to contain the affected area and prevent further water damage. Our technicians will conduct a thorough assessment to identify the source of the water and the extent of the damage quickly accurately and efficiently.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ll employ state-of-the-art equipment to extract standing water from your laundry room, reducing the risk of mold growth and further damage rapidly thoroughly and safely.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our crew will use specialized drying equipment and dehumidification techniques to ensure your laundry room is completely dry and free of moisture effortlessly efficiently and effectively.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
We’ll thoroughly clean and sanitize all surfaces and equipment to prevent the growth of bacteria, mold, and mildew completely comprehensively and guaranteed.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Testing
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ure your laundry room is safe, dry, and free of any hidden water damage thoroughly completely and guaranteed.

Laundry Room Water Removal Cost in Dulzura, CA
The cost of laundry room water removal in Dulzura, CA, can vary dep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ions. We’ll provide you with a detailed estimate after assessing the situation today immediately and without delay.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Containment |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, complexity of the situation, and local conditions |
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of water damage, type of equipment needed, and labor costs |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and labor costs |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and labor costs |
| Final Inspection and Testing |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and labor costs |
